A client diagnosed with pancytopenia due to aplastic anemia is scheduled for which treatment that can correct bone marrow defici
frozen [14]

Answer: A Bone Marrow or stem cell transplant

Explanation:

A bone marrow transplant is a medical procedure performed to replace bone marrow that has been damaged or destroyed by; disease, for example: pancytopenia, infection, or chemotherapy.

This procedure involves transplanting blood stem cells to replace damaged bone marrow with healthy stem cells and promote growth of new marrow. This helps your body make enough white blood cells, platelets, or red blood cells to avoid infections, bleeding disorders, or anemia.

Thus, correcting the bone marrow deficiency.
